Posted in

Test Software Engineer II

Test Software Engineer II

CompanyRTX
LocationCedar Rapids, IA, USA
Salary$66000 – $130000
TypeFull-Time
DegreesBachelor’s, Master’s
Experience LevelJunior, Mid Level

Requirements

  • Typically requires a degree in Science, Technology, Engineering or Mathematics (STEM) and minimum 2 years of prior relevant experience or an Advanced Degree in a related field or in absence of a degree, 6 years of relevant experience
  • U.S. citizenship is required, as only U.S. citizens are eligible for a security clearance
  • Experience in validation, verification, testing, and requirements analysis
  • Experience programming in C# and Python languages

Responsibilities

  • Design, create, and integrate software test solutions for military communication products and various test equipment
  • Analyze and understand software requirements to ensure testability
  • Develop clear and concise test objectives that guide the testing process and ensure comprehensive coverage
  • Write software for both manual and automated test cases
  • Conduct testing of new and modified software
  • Analyze test results for failures and discrepancies
  • Work closely with other test engineers and product developers to ensure correct integration and functionality of software products

Preferred Qualifications

  • Active Secret security clearance
  • Experience with configuration management tools such as GIT, SubVersion (SVN) or similar
  • Strong analytical and problem-solving skills to effectively diagnose and address issues
  • Experience with automating the use of test equipment such as oscilloscopes, network analyzers, or other equipment
  • Work in an agile environment (SAFe)
  • Experience with Atlassian tools suite
  • Knowledge of software testing methodologies (functional, integration, regression, performance, etc.) and best practices
  • Experience with bug tracking and test management tools
  • Attention to detail to identify and document any anomalies or inconsistencies in software performance
  • Strong written and verbal communication skills to effectively report defects, progress, and test results to stakeholders
  • Knowledge and/or experience in multi-threaded embedded application software engineering development and integration
  • Comfortable working with languages such as C, C++, and Java
  • Experience working in a Linux development environment
  • Strive to consistently produce superior results, keeping project milestones on schedule and contributing to a positive work environment